TLDR : Answer Summary
To extend a 30-day Tourist Visa (TR) in Bangkok, you should go to the Chaeng Wattana immigration office, not MTT (Mueang Thong Thani). It's recommended to avoid going on Mondays and Fridays and to visit in the morning for a less busy experience. You can also make an appointment in advance to streamline the process.

Did you enter on a TOURIST VISA?

If you entered on 60 day TOURIST VISA...you go to the main Thai Immigration office CW... Chaeng Watthana

If you entered visa exempt

You go to MTT...Mueang Thong Thani immigration office.

Suggest avoiding Monday and Fridays. Morning times are best.
